Posting designs in PCStitch format is very common. It seems to be the most common cross-stitch format used (at least in the US). How you offer it depends on what software you have. That varies widely. The EMS board (www.cross-stitch-board.com) has a separate area for downloads and PCStitch is just one format offered.

The main thing you need to watch is to be sure that what you are offering is either your own design completely or you have received permission to offer from the design creator. You need to be careful not to violate copyright. That includes designs of your own that use copyrighted characters (Disney is a commonly violated company).

Also, it's almost impossible now to prevent your designs from being exploited by violators as well. If they are free with no download limit, that may not be too much of a problem.

Just some things to think about to get you started on your endeavor. I look forward to seeing your designs!
